    WWORSHIPORSHIP Worship is interior reverence and

    homage offered to the Divine Majestythrough words and actions in public

    ritual Elements:

    Inner attitude of reverence and homage

    before the Divine Majesty Outward expression in signs of word,

    action, song, dance usually celebrated inpublic ritual

    Levels of Reverence

    1. Latria: reverence due to God alone

    2. Hyperdulia: reverence to the Blessed

    Virgin Mary3. Dulia: reverence due to the angels

    and saints

    WWORSHIPORSHIP AACCORDINGCCORDING TOTO PCP IIPCP II

    Worship can beexpressed ondifferent levels

    1. Personal prayerand devotion

    2. Group prayer

    3. Liturgical worship- has communalandceremonial/ritual

    elements

    RRITUALITUAL

    Ritual in the broadest meaning, includes

    both secular and religious ceremonies

    Religious rituals is common to Filipinos,yet mixed with numerous superstitious

    practices

    Authentic religious rituals develop apersonal relationship with God through

    actions characterized by four constant

    characteristics:

  • 8/6/2019 Lesson 1 Catholic Worship

    17/18

    RRITUALITUALCharacteristics of Ritual

    1. Symbolic use of natural signs to makepresent the divine

    2. Consecratory enables the participants toshare in the divine life/ grace

    3. Repetitive designed to be repeated;repetition links the past saving event and

    the religious event that the ritual celebrates

    4. Commemorative memorializes the pastsaving event via celebration of the rite
